What people mean by an "AI personal assistant"

"AI personal assistant" covers a wide range, so the honest answer is: it depends what it is allowed to touch. At the simplest end, it is a chat tool that drafts and answers — you do the sending. At the more connected end, some assistants are wired into your email, calendar or smart devices and can act on them. The difference is not intelligence; it is permissions. Knowing which kind you have tells you exactly what it can do.

This guide focuses on what is realistic, and is clear about the trade-off: more access means more convenience but more risk.

What this looks like in real life

Imagine someone who wants help staying on top of messages. A draft-only assistant lets them describe a reply and get a polished version to send themselves. A connected assistant might read their inbox and offer to send for them — faster, but now it has access to private mail and can act without a final check.

Or picture planning a week. A draft-only assistant suggests a schedule you copy into your own calendar. A connected one could add events directly. Both are useful; they simply sit at different points on the convenience-versus-control line.

Security and permissions

This is the heart of it. Every ability an assistant has comes from a permission you granted. A connected assistant that can send email must be able to read and send email — so if it makes a mistake, or is misused, the consequences are real. A "default-deny" assistant, which has no access to your accounts, cannot act at all; it can only draft, and you press send. That is less convenient but much safer. Neither is "right" — but you should know which one you are using and why.
